[0001] This utility model relates to the technical field of gantry cranes, specifically a gantry crane travel cooling mechanism. Background Technology

[0002] A gantry crane is a large lifting device commonly used in factories, warehouses, and other similar locations, primarily for handling or stacking heavy objects. Its structural feature is a bridge-like frame, resembling a "door frame," consisting of two supporting legs and a bridge spanning between them. This design provides strong stability and load-bearing capacity, making it particularly suitable for outdoor working environments. This bridge section is typically equipped with a crane that slides across the bridge, using lifting devices mounted on the crane to lift and move objects.

[0003] The lifting device of a crane is generally driven by an electric motor, which transmits power to the lifting device through transmission devices such as gears, chains, and belts, enabling the lifting device to move up and down for lifting.

[0004] However, lifting equipment often needs to withstand large loads during lifting, requiring the motor to run for extended periods. As the load increases, the motor's energy consumption and heat generation also increase. When operating outdoors in hot weather with direct sunlight, relying solely on the motor for heat dissipation puts too much pressure on it, resulting in low cooling efficiency.

[0005] Based on this, this utility model designs a gantry crane cooling mechanism to solve the above problems. Summary of the Invention

[0026] Please see Figure 1-5 This utility model provides a technical solution: a gantry crane cooling mechanism, comprising: a car body 1; a lifting device 2 is provided on the top of the car body 1, and a motor 3 is fixed on the top of the car body 1, with the driving end of the motor 3 being connected to the power receiving end of the lifting device 2;

[0027] A support plate 4 is fixed to the outer wall of the vehicle body 1. A protective shell 5 is slidably connected to the top of the support plate 4. A reflective heat insulation coating is provided on the top of the protective shell 5. Two symmetrical rows of ventilation grilles 7 are opened on the outer wall of the protective shell 5. An opening is opened at one end of the protective shell 5, and the protective shell 5 covers the motor 3 through the opening. A fan 6 is fixed at one end of the protective shell 5, and the air outlet of the fan 6 faces the motor 3 inside the protective shell 5.

[0028] The vehicle body 1 drives the installed lifting device 2 to carry out lifting operations via the installed motor 3. When the motor 3 is running, the protective shell 5 can slide to cover the motor 3 at one end, assisting the motor 3 in sun protection and heat insulation. The reflective heat insulation coating of the protective shell 5 is a ceramic reflective heat insulation coating, which can help the protective shell 5 reflect solar heat radiation, increase heat insulation capacity, and the protective shell 5 improves heat dissipation between the protective shell 5 and the motor 3 through the ventilation grille 7, which increases the heat dissipation capacity of the motor 3 when it is working outdoors in hot weather with direct sunlight, greatly improving the efficiency of cooling and heat dissipation.

[0029] More preferably, the outer wall of the protective shell 5 is provided with two symmetrical auxiliary sliding plates 8, both of which are L-shaped and attached to the support plate 4, restricting the protective shell 5 to slide on the top of the support plate 4;

[0030] The protective shell 5 slides linearly on the top of the support plate 4 via two L-shaped auxiliary protective plates. The two L-shaped auxiliary protective plates are located on both sides of the protective shell 5, allowing the auxiliary protective plates to move linearly in a stable manner.

[0031] In a further preferred embodiment, one end of each of the two auxiliary slide plates 8 is bolted to the outer wall of the protective shell 5;

[0032] The two auxiliary slide plates 8 are fixed to the protective shell 5 by bolts. After removing the bolts, the auxiliary slide plates 8 and the protective shell 5 can be disassembled for maintenance, inspection, cleaning or replacement.

[0033] A further preferred embodiment has a connecting plate 9 fixed to one end of the protective shell 5, and a hand-tightening bolt 10 is threaded through the outer wall of the connecting plate 9;

[0034] The connecting plate 9 and the hand-tightening bolts 10 are used to fix the protective shell 5 after displacement.

[0035] More preferably, the outer wall of the pallet 4 is provided with a first threaded groove 11 and a second threaded groove 12, both of which are adapted to the hand-tightening bolt 10.

[0036] The support plate 4 is used in conjunction with the hand-tightening bolt 10 through the first threaded groove 11 and the second threaded groove 12, so that the protective shell 5 can be fixed in two positions. When the hand-tightening bolt 10 is connected to the second threaded groove 12, the protective shell 5 can be fixed above the motor 3 for heat dissipation and cooling. When the hand-tightening bolt 10 is connected to the first threaded groove 11, the protective shell 5 can be fixed in a position where it is not in use.

[0037] More preferably, a power distribution box 13 is fixed at one end of the vehicle body 1, and the power distribution box 13 supplies power to the motor 3 and the fan 6 electrical components;

[0038] The wiring terminals of the distribution box 13 are connected to the electrical terminals of the motor 3 and fan 6 of the vehicle body 1 for auxiliary power supply.

[0039] One specific application of this embodiment is: the vehicle body 1 is used on the bridge of a gantry crane. When the entire vehicle body 1 is operating outdoors in hot weather, when it drives the lifting device 2 through the motor 3 for long-term lifting operations, the protective shell 5 further covers the motor 3 to prevent it from being exposed to sunlight. At the same time, the fan 6 at one end of the protective shell 5 runs and blows air towards the motor 3 inside the protective shell 5 to dissipate the heat dissipated by the motor 3 inside the protective shell 5. The ventilation grille 7 opened in the protective shell 5, together with the fan 6, can better dissipate heat and cool down. In addition, the top of the protective shell 5 is coated with a reflective heat insulation coating, which can reflect solar heat radiation and at the same time provide good heat insulation effect, further improving the cooling efficiency.

[0040] When the protective shell 5 covers the motor 3, the hand-tightening bolt 10 of its connecting plate 9 is threadedly connected to the second threaded groove 12 of the support plate 4, so that the protective shell 5 is stably installed in the working position to cool down the motor 3. When the motor 3 needs to be inspected, maintained or replaced, the hand-tightening bolt 10 can be removed from the second threaded groove 12, and the protective shell 5 can be slid in a straight line on the support plate 4 using the two auxiliary sliding plates 8. After sliding to the end of the support plate 4 away from the motor 3, the hand-tightening bolt 10 of the connecting plate 9 is aligned with the first threaded groove 11 and can be connected into the second threaded groove 12 so that the protective shell 5 can remain stable when not in use.
